LG Refrigerator (Bottom Freezer) EID error code
The EID error means your LG refrigerator has detected a failure in the ice maker sensor located in the freezer compartment. This sensor monitors the temperature and conditions needed for the ice maker to operate correctly. When it fails the ice maker cannot function safely and the refrigerator displays this code. There are no user steps to resolve this error — the unit requires a professional repair.
Common causes
- Ice maker temperature sensor has malfunctioned or failed completely
- Sensor wiring in the freezer compartment has become disconnected or damaged

How much does it cost to fix the EID error?
Fixing the EID error on a LG refrigerator (bottom freezer) typically costs $80–$250, depending on parts and whether you do it yourself or hire a technician.
